    Concrete block retaining wall scan be used for standard retaining walls, riverbank protection, sea defence walls and material bay walls.
    Block retaining walls are laid vertically use more blocks than inclined concrete blocks, as you can see.
    The blocks come in 600mm and 800mm widths and heights. The standard length for a 600mm block is 1.8m and 1.6m for the 800mm blocks.
    The standard finish for the blocks is smooth traditional concrete. The blocks can be textured and coloured for a more attractive finish.
    Block details
    600 mm blocks
    600mm blocks: The block is 600mm wide x 600mm high x 1800mm, 1500mm, 1200mm, 900mm or 600mm long. The walls are built to a modular of 600mm. Each standard block builds 1.08m2 of the wall.
    600mm blocks are used for wall heights 1.2m, 1.8m, and 3.0m as you can see in the table on the next page.
    8oo mm blocks
    800mm blocks: The block is 800mm wide x 800mm high x 1600mm or 800mm long. Each standard block builds 1.28 m2 of the wall.
    800mm blocks are used for wall heights 1.6m, 2.4m, 3.2m, and 4.0m as you can see in the table on the next page.
    Interlocking block retaining wall design
    The design table was developed to allow us to build budget costs for various heights of walls. You can see how many blocks are required for the different heights. Please don’t use the guide for your project. Every project is different, with different soil and case load types.
    We recommend a structural engineer designs your retaining wall. We can do this for you on request.
